So I just checked by completely removing nvidia drivers, i.e. sudo apt purge nvidia-*
then booting into latest available kernel, which at the time of this comment was, Linux 7.0.0-29-generic (on (K)Ubuntu 26.04), the problem persists in: 7.0.0-28-generic, and 7.0.0-29-generic After reinstalling the proprietary drivers 580, and booting into 7.0.0-27-generic, the drivers are inactive but the brightness problem doesn't exist. Problems being: 1.) No brightness control when the display is working 2.)
